The responses of these detectors were systematically investigated under changing experimental and … WebWhen light strikes airborne particles, the particles refract the light. Some light is absorbed, while the rest is radiated in all directions except the incident direction. This is referred to as "scattering of light." The strength of the Scattering is determined by the wavelength of the light and the size of the particle that scattered it.

Red light has long wavelengths, while blue light has short wavelengths. … prolog binary treeWebThere are three different types of scattering: Rayleigh scattering, Mie scattering, and non-selective scattering. Rayleigh scattering mainly consists of scattering from atmospheric gases. This occurs when the particles causing the scattering are smaller in size than the wavelengths of radiation in contact with them. prolog arithmetic program
